Most solar panel companies will provide a standard 25 year warranty for the expected life expectancy of the solar panels.
Photovoltaic pv modules typically come with 20 year warranties that guarantee that the panels will produce at least 80 of the rated power after 20 years of use.

After 25 years your solar panels won t necessarily need to be replaced.
Over their lifetime panels very slowly degrade meaning they may produce less and less electricity.
